What BLST does
The Fund seeks to provide total return and income. It will invest at least 80% of its net assets in investments that provide exposure to bonds. The Fund expects to invest in Underlying Funds that maintain a portfolio of debt securities that generally have a dollar-weighted average maturity between four to five years.
